A reflection on the impact of the practice of indicators on the school performance: Academy of Guelmim Oued Noun

Over the past two decades, the use of management tools has revolutionized the management and the governance of the educational systems. These management tools are the result of a new market managerial logic (known as the new public management NPM) infused into the public sphere and made the State one enterprise among others, subject to the principles of rationality and the requirement of effectiveness and efficiency of their actions (performance of public action). In the name of the performance, the new public management recommended the instrumentation of the State through the intensive introduction of management tools as practiced in the private sector, the indicators. This article proposes an evaluation of the effect of the indicators on the performance of schools in Morocco, a country that has initiated public reforms for a few years in a new performance approach inspired by the NPM movement. The objective is to examine the impact of the practice of indicators on school performance.
